Importance of Direction in Vastu Shastra

Directions are not merely just that in Vastu. According to Vastu Sastra, each order represents a separate energy centre. Each of these centres is governed by a ruling planetary Lord. All these directions have their specific energy characteristics, and based on what type of rooms you are building in that particular direction can positively or negatively impact your family. The effects on a southwest-facing house Vastu are no different.

Southwest Facing Home Vastu

Vastu for your Master Bedrooms in a West Facing House (2)

The southwest corner is the direction of the element earth. Earth represents heaviness and stability. This corner is also governed by the demon “Nairuthya” and is thus considered inauspicious. Southwest face house Vastu states that putting your entrance in the southwest corner can lead to financial worries, accidents, and relationship issues among couples. This is why most Vastu experts will recommend staying away from a southwest facing property.

North-West Living Rooms

The North-west direction is known to have a lot of the element ‘air’ and that is said to be restless energy, not a peaceful one. If you are someone who appreciates privacy, then this living room is ideal for you. Guests are not likely to stay for long as this energy will drive them out.

North-East Living Rooms

Living rooms in the northeast are great at being places of peace and serenity. As this direction attracts positive energy and peace, it is also said that this could be used better as a pooja room or meditation zone.

North Living Rooms

When your living room is in the Northern quadrant of your home you are inviting wealth and good health to you and your family. There is a lot of positivity in this zone.

South-West Living Room

For those people who love entertaining, and love company, the South-west living room is ideal. In this quadrant, the energy is positive and attracts guests. It is said that this location also makes visitors feel at home, this is often the reason why they might overstay their welcome.

The Five Elements and Storeroom Vastu

The foundation of Vastu Shastra is based on the Panchbhootas, or the five elements: earth, water, fire, air, and space. These components are intrinsically linked to energy flow in any area, making their harmonious coexistence crucial for sustaining equilibrium and cultivating a prosperous vibe.

These factors greatly affect the Vastu of a storage area, a vital but often overlooked part of the Vastu Shastra. By appreciating their function and applying their principles to the layout of the storeroom, one can create a space that serves its practical purpose and attracts good vibes and plenty.

1. Earth

Prithvi, or earth, represents steadfastness, support, and strength. The earth element is crucial in the context of Vastu for a storage room. It’s a haven for keeping valuables safe and provides a sturdy base for storing things. The stabilising and grounding energies of the earth element are best tapped into by placing storage areas in the southwest or west.

2. Water

Represented by the Jal element, water is associated with fluidity, nourishment, and adaptability. Although essential for life, the water element’s properties could be better suited for storerooms, as they may introduce instability and dampness. Consequently, storerooms should be positioned away from the north and northeast directions, governed by the water element.

3. Fire

The fire element, or Agni, signifies transformation, energy, and illumination. While this element is vital for various aspects of life, it may not be conducive to a storeroom’s purpose, as it could introduce excessive heat or volatility. As such, storerooms should avoid being located in the southeast direction, where the fire element is dominant.

4. Air

Known as Vayu, the air element embodies movement, communication, and intellect. Like the water element, the air element’s properties can introduce instability and imbalance within a storeroom, which may prove detrimental to preserving stored items. Therefore, it is advisable to avoid placing a storeroom in the northwest and east directions, influenced by the air element.

5. Space

Akash, another name for space, stands for unlimited potential and fresh ideas. While space is crucial for promoting expansion and individuality, it does not directly affect the Vastu of a storage area. However, designing a storeroom with space efficiency in mind can make for a more orderly and airy facility that makes the most of available space.

Vastu Tips For Position Of Bedroom

Vastu for your Master Bedrooms in a West Facing House (153)

Vasthu states that the bedrooms are to be positioned in the western and southern wing of the house. However, this is to be planned only after making sure that appropriate spaces have been allocated, as per the below explained principal.

The best position for your bedroom according to Vastu

The southern wing of the house is called Dhanalayam (for storing valuables) and the western wing is called Dhanyalayam (place for storing food, groceries, etc. which are considered equally as valuables, especially in the olden times). The remaining portions of the western and southern wing as well as the corner rooms are auspicious locations for studies and activities that involve education, professional work, office spaces, etc. As per Vastu, southern and western wings are also good positions for receiving and entertaining guests. Hence drawing rooms are located in the southern or western portion. After allocating the positions for storing valuables, study room and drawing room within the southern and western wings, the remaining portions of these wings are considered auspicious for positioning bedrooms. Thus Vasthu provides a wide range of choices in positioning the above-mentioned spaces in a house and still ensures that the peace and tranquillity of its residents are kept intact.

Vastu for your Master Bedrooms in a West Facing House (154)

Is there a ‘wrong’ place to have a bedroom?

Vasthu does not state that bedrooms cannot be positioned in the eastern or northern wing of the house. Hence, on a general note, bedrooms can be positioned in all 4 wings viz., northern, eastern, southern, & western wings of the house. However, it is important to ensure that the Southwest corner of the house is a bedroom (preferably Master Bedroom). Also, it is important to ensure that the internal perimeters of all bedrooms are complying with the auspicious dimensions as per Vasthu principles.

Vastu for your Master Bedrooms in a West Facing House (155)

How to position your furniture in the bedroom

The positioning of Furniture inside the bedroom while mentioning about the bedroom positions, it is equally important to follow the vasthu principle on positioning the bed in a bedroom. The bed is to be positioned in such a way that the headrest is towards the south or east side of the bedroom (i.e. the bed is to be positioned in such a way that we rest our head either towards the east or towards south while sleeping.) There is reasoning to this principle as well: While waking up from bed in the morning, it is always good to turn towards our right side and sit up on the bed. As we do this it’s important to face towards the major energy source of Earth viz., Sun (Rising in the East) or the major group of stars ‘Saptharishis’ (Rising in the North). Thus, in order to face East or North after waking up to the right side, we should rest our head to south or east respectively. Hence, the bed in a room should be positioned in such a way that the headrest is to the East or Southside.
Office or study tables in a bedroom should be positioned in such a way that we sit facing towards North or East while working or studying inside the bedroom.

Vastu for your Master Bedrooms in a West Facing House (156)


Wardrobes inside a bedroom can be positioned along any of the four walls of a bedroom and Vasthu states no particular rule for the same. However, if storage is specifically built to store valuables (Lockers) in a bedroom, such storage should be positioned along the southern or western wall of the bedroom as per Vasthu.
